html如何把按钮隐藏

html如何把按钮隐藏

HTML中隐藏按钮的方法有多种:使用CSS的display属性、visibility属性、利用JavaScript动态控制。 其中,使用CSS的display属性是最常用的方法,因为它不仅可以隐藏元素,还会从页面布局中完全移除该元素。详细介绍如下:

使用CSS的display属性可以通过设置display: none来完全隐藏按钮并从页面布局中移除。这样,按钮在页面上不可见,也不会占用任何空间。

一、使用CSS的display属性

1.1 简单的CSS隐藏

使用CSS的display属性是最简单且最常见的方法。你只需要在CSS文件中或者直接在HTML标签中添加display: none属性即可。

<!DOCTYPE html>

<html>

<head>

<style>

.hidden-button {

display: none;

}

</style>

</head>

<body>

<button class="hidden-button">Click Me!</button>

</body>

</html>

在上面的例子中,我们定义了一个CSS类.hidden-button,并将其应用到按钮上。这样,按钮将会被隐藏并从页面布局中移除。

1.2 动态隐藏按钮

有时,我们可能需要通过某个事件来动态隐藏按钮,这时可以使用JavaScript来控制CSS属性。

<!DOCTYPE html>

<html>

<head>

<style>

.hidden-button {

display: none;

}

</style>

</head>

<body>

<button id="myButton">Click Me!</button>

<button onclick="hideButton()">Hide Button</button>

<script>

function hideButton() {

document.getElementById("myButton").style.display = "none";

}

</script>

</body>

</html>

在这个示例中,当用户点击“Hide Button”按钮时,通过JavaScript将myButtondisplay属性设置为none,从而隐藏按钮。

二、使用CSS的visibility属性

2.1 简单的CSS隐藏

CSS的visibility属性也可以用来隐藏按钮,但与display不同的是,使用visibility: hidden时,按钮会被隐藏但仍然占据页面布局空间。

<!DOCTYPE html>

<html>

<head>

<style>

.hidden-button {

visibility: hidden;

}

</style>

</head>

<body>

<button class="hidden-button">Click Me!</button>

</body>

</html>

在这个例子中,按钮被隐藏了,但它仍然占据页面布局的位置。

2.2 动态隐藏按钮

同样,我们可以使用JavaScript动态控制按钮的visibility属性。

<!DOCTYPE html>

<html>

<head>

<style>

.hidden-button {

visibility: hidden;

}

</style>

</head>

<body>

<button id="myButton">Click Me!</button>

<button onclick="hideButton()">Hide Button</button>

<script>

function hideButton() {

document.getElementById("myButton").style.visibility = "hidden";

}

</script>

</body>

</html>

在这个示例中,当用户点击“Hide Button”按钮时,通过JavaScript将myButtonvisibility属性设置为hidden,从而隐藏按钮。

三、使用JavaScript控制元素

3.1 动态隐藏按钮

JavaScript不仅可以控制CSS属性,还可以通过操作DOM来直接隐藏按钮。

<!DOCTYPE html>

<html>

<head>

</head>

<body>

<button id="myButton">Click Me!</button>

<button onclick="hideButton()">Hide Button</button>

<script>

function hideButton() {

var button = document.getElementById("myButton");

button.style.display = "none";

}

</script>

</body>

</html>

在这个示例中,通过JavaScript直接操作按钮的display属性,将其隐藏。

3.2 使用jQuery隐藏按钮

如果你使用jQuery,可以更加简洁地实现按钮隐藏功能。

<!DOCTYPE html>

<html>

<head>

<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>

</head>

<body>

<button id="myButton">Click Me!</button>

<button onclick="hideButton()">Hide Button</button>

<script>

function hideButton() {

$("#myButton").hide();

}

</script>

</body>

</html>

在这个示例中,我们使用jQuery的.hide()方法来隐藏按钮。

四、使用Bootstrap类隐藏按钮

4.1 隐藏按钮

如果你在项目中使用了Bootstrap框架,可以利用其内置类轻松隐藏按钮。Bootstrap提供了许多响应式实用程序类,可以根据屏幕尺寸来控制元素的显示和隐藏。

<!DOCTYPE html>

<html>

<head>

<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/4.5.2/css/bootstrap.min.css">

</head>

<body>

<button class="d-none">Click Me!</button>

</body>

</html>

在这个示例中,我们使用了Bootstrap的.d-none类来隐藏按钮。

4.2 响应式隐藏按钮

Bootstrap还提供了一些响应式类,可以根据不同的屏幕尺寸来隐藏按钮。

<!DOCTYPE html>

<html>

<head>

<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/4.5.2/css/bootstrap.min.css">

</head>

<body>

<button class="d-none d-md-block">Click Me!</button>

</body>

</html>

在这个示例中,按钮在小屏幕设备上将被隐藏,但在中等及以上屏幕设备上将显示。

五、使用项目管理系统控制元素显示

在团队项目中,使用项目管理系统如研发项目管理系统PingCode通用项目协作软件Worktile,可以更高效地管理和控制项目进度、任务分配和元素显示。

5.1 研发项目管理系统PingCode

PingCode是一款强大的研发项目管理系统,提供了丰富的功能来帮助开发团队更好地管理项目。通过PingCode,你可以:

  • 跟踪任务进度:实时了解每个任务的状态和进展情况。
  • 管理代码库:集成代码管理工具,方便团队协作。
  • 自动化测试:提高代码质量,减少人为错误。

5.2 通用项目协作软件Worktile

Worktile是一款通用的项目协作软件,适用于各种类型的项目管理。通过Worktile,你可以:

  • 分配任务:将任务分配给团队成员,并设置优先级和截止日期。
  • 实时沟通:通过内置的聊天功能,团队成员可以实时沟通和协作。
  • 文件共享:方便地上传和共享项目文件,确保团队成员都能访问最新的文件。

通过使用这些项目管理系统,开发团队可以更高效地管理和控制项目,确保每个任务都按时完成。

总结,HTML中隐藏按钮的方法有多种:使用CSS的display属性、visibility属性、利用JavaScript动态控制。根据具体需求选择合适的方法,可以有效地实现按钮的隐藏和显示。同时,借助项目管理系统如研发项目管理系统PingCode通用项目协作软件Worktile,可以更高效地管理和控制项目进度,确保项目顺利进行。

相关问答FAQs:

1. 如何在HTML中隐藏按钮?

在HTML中隐藏按钮,可以使用CSS的"display"属性来实现。你可以通过以下步骤来隐藏按钮:

  • 首先,在HTML中找到你想要隐藏的按钮的元素,可以是<button>标签或<input>标签。
  • 然后,在CSS中为该按钮元素添加样式。可以使用选择器来选中该按钮元素,然后设置"display"属性为"none",这将隐藏按钮。
  • 最后,保存并刷新你的HTML页面,你会发现按钮已成功隐藏。

注意:通过隐藏按钮,用户将无法看到或与该按钮进行交互。但是,如果用户查看页面的HTML代码,他们仍然可以看到按钮的存在。

2. 如何通过CSS在HTML中隐藏按钮,同时保留按钮占用的空间?

如果你想隐藏按钮,但仍然保留按钮占用的空间,可以使用CSS的"visibility"属性。这将使按钮在页面上不可见,但仍然占用空间。

要实现这一点,可以按照以下步骤操作:

  • 首先,在HTML中找到你想要隐藏的按钮的元素,可以是<button>标签或<input>标签。
  • 然后,在CSS中为该按钮元素添加样式。使用选择器选中该按钮元素,并设置"visibility"属性为"hidden"。
  • 最后,保存并刷新你的HTML页面,你会发现按钮已被隐藏,但仍然占用空间。

通过这种方法,隐藏的按钮将不可见,但其他元素仍然会将其占用的空间视为存在。

3. 如何使用JavaScript在HTML中隐藏按钮?

如果你想在特定条件下隐藏按钮,你可以使用JavaScript来实现。以下是一种基本的方法:

  • 首先,在HTML中找到你想要隐藏的按钮的元素,可以是<button>标签或<input>标签。
  • 然后,在JavaScript中编写一个函数,用于根据特定条件来隐藏按钮。
  • 在函数中,使用DOM操作找到按钮元素,并将其样式设置为"display: none;",这将隐藏按钮。
  • 最后,在特定条件满足的情况下调用该函数,按钮将被隐藏。

请记住,如果你使用JavaScript来隐藏按钮,你需要确保在页面加载时调用该函数或在特定事件发生时调用它,以便按钮可以在适当的时候被隐藏。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2992710

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部